Step 1: Understanding the Concept:
The Pearson product-moment correlation coefficient ($r$) is a measure of the strength and direction of the linear relationship between two variables.

Step 2: Detailed Explanation:

By Cauchy-Schwarz inequality, the absolute value of the covariance between two variables is always less than or equal to the product of their individual standard deviations.
This mathematical boundary limits the correlation coefficient to the closed interval:
\[ -1 \le r \le 1 \]
Here:
- $r = 1$ indicates a perfect positive linear relationship.
- $r = -1$ indicates a perfect negative linear relationship.
- $r = 0$ indicates no linear relationship.
Therefore, the range of the correlation coefficient is from -1 to 1.
